"Less is More".

Earlier on I was talking about how I thought that the bauhaus and the swiss style have really influenced a lot of graphic design and packaging design that we have seen come about in the more recent years so I thought I would find some pictures and give you some examples of what I am talking about. 


This woman's body spray is a perfect example of what I am talking about. Simple sans serifed fonts and block colours. Also the shape of this bottle is really interesting, the smoothness yet unusualness is another thing that is defiantly descended from swiss and bauhaus styles. 




I think these bottles are really impressive. I love the use of misted glass on the bottle in the middle and it ties them together really nicely as a trio. The alignment of the text all being to the right hand side is another common thing you see with the swiss styles and I love the effect the text being on its side has to the overall look.
